Two Portsmouth churches, Mabert Road Baptist Church, located at 1325 Mabert Road and Coles Boulevard Church, located at 1301 Coles Boulevard Church, have something unique in common. The pastors of both of these congregations are father and son. Rev. Jim Benner is the Pastor of Mabert Road, and his son Rev. Chad Benner is the Pastor of Coles Boulevard Church.

Pastor Chad Benner has served as Pastor of Mabert Road Baptist Church for 15 months.

“I was ordained in August of 1989, and was called to the ministry in 1987. My wife is Delores Benner, and we have a son named Brian, a daughter named Angela, and son Chad who is the youngest child in the family,” Pastor Jim Benner said.

When asked what he thought about having a son to follow suit, and to serve as a pastor.

“I think it is great. When Chad shared with me that he was called by God to be a pastor, I was just elated,” Pastor Jim Benner said. “My wife and I both were both excited about it when he came and shared it with us.”

Jim Benner said he enjoys serving his congregation of Mabert Road Baptist Church.

“They are a great bunch of people. Prior to this, I pastored two other churches. I was the associate pastor at Cedar Street Christian Union for a year and a half. And then I pastored Sacred Mission for 12 years,” he said. “Then I went to Vanceburg, Kentucky to a Christian Baptist Church in Vanceburg for 12 years. And then I was the General Superintendent for the Christian Baptist Association for six years.

During the next portion of his ministerial journey, Pastor Jim Benner went back to pastor Sacred Mission in Wheelersburg for seven years, and then to his present area of service of Mabert Road Baptist where he began serving 15 months ago.

“I have enjoyed every minute of it. Now at Mabert Road Baptist, things are going very well,” Pastor Jim Benner said. “We’ve had nine people saved since I have been there. We are just adjusting very well, and the people there are very friendly, Christian people.”

As it relates to Mabert Road Baptist Church, the church where he serves as pastor, he said he would like to do more outreach to the community, and to see everywhere that says that they are a Christian to simply live as one.

The Mabert Road Baptist Church service times are Sunday mornings at 9:30 a.m. for Sunday School, Sunday morning at 10:30 a.m. for Sunday Morning Worship Service, Sunday evening at 6:30 p.m., and Wednesday Bible Studay at 6:30 p.m.

Pastor Chad Benner, the son of Pastor Jim Benner, has been serving as the Pastor of Coles Boulevard Church First Church of God for five years.

“Pastoring is obviously a calling, and it is something that I have been dealing with for a long time,” Pastor Chad said. “I was called to preach at age 16, so I have been preaching for a long time. The pastoring came five years ago when an opportunity arose when a congregation was looking for a pastor, and I was looking for a church, and it was all a part of God’s timing.

“I was born and raised, and still live in Wheelersburg. I am married to Teresa for what will be 10 years for us this New Year’s Eve, and we have an eight-year old daughter named Caleigh in second grade, and we have a two year old son, whose name is Easton,” he said.

Serving as the Pastor of Coles Boulevard Church, located at 1300 Coles Boulevard in Portsmouth, has been a wonderful experience.

“We average about 50 to 55 people every Sunday morning,” he said. “Being only five years old, we are trying to get our name out there, and we are trying to get our foot in the door to help the community with different projects, and to serve the community, and serve the Lord. We are just excited to be there, and hopefully be light house in the city of Portsmouth, where it is needed.”

He said he has observed his pastor serve in ministry for all of his life.

“My dad has always been a pastor all of my life, and the one thing that I can take away from him, when I was growing up, is he has never said a bad thing about anybody in his congregation,” Pastor Chad Benner said. “He never talked negatively, he never joked about them.”

He also said both his father and his mother modeled faithful, Christ-like lives for him, and his siblings to pattern themselves after.

“I learned so much about family, and pastoring both from my dad, and it was nothing that he really said, but just watching his life,”Chad Benner said.

As far as his own church, he said they try to bring in Southern Gospel groups, and revivals.

“We have a Fall Revival that will be coming up, and we will be announcing the dates for those soon, and will take place in the month of November,” Pastor Chad Benner said.

Coles Boulevard Church service times are Sunday morning at 10:30 a.m., Sunday evening at 6 p.m., and Wednesday evening Bible Study at 6 p.m.
